Speedmaster Pro panda dials
After 30+ years of serial watch buying, I somehow skipped over the Speedy Pro until just a couple months ago and I am mildly addicted already. I picked up a NIB Pro and was then reading as much as I could about them.
That led me to the Mitsukoshi dial mod and I sourced the dial and handset which are getting scarcer every day. I got my watch swapped over last week and although I love the standard black dial the new white panda dial with silver handset is stunning. I know there have been several white and white panda dial variations but the only reverse panda I’m aware of is the recent Speedy Tuesday. Have there been any others in the past? |

I'm no expert but what I gathered from reading about the Mitsukoshi Omega, is that there were only 300 original watches sold by Mitsukoshi retail store with the panda dial. Those watches would be really rare to find so it's no wonder that there is a dial to comemorate it.
I know there are few variations of the panda dial that Omega has brought out that I've seen on Watchbase.com which is great resource for Omega's and Rolex's. I came across a Fratellowatches blog post today that answered my question. There have been several all white and white/black panda dial versions of the Speedy Pro but the Speedy Tuesday from last year was the first black/white. There was also a Gemini IV limited in 2005 with a blue dial with white subs that I'd never seen mentioned before.

$750 for dial and handset from a US Ebay seller, $175 including tax for the watchmaker to make the swap. The dials have to be getting scarce as Omega will no longer sell them directly. The parts were OEM in their original sealed packages.
